Ingredients
Main Ingredients
- 1 large onion (finely chopped, 200g)
- 3 cloves fresh garlic (minced)
- 500 g mixed mushrooms (sliced – cremini, portobello, shiitake)
- 1 tablespoon fresh thyme leaves
- 40 g flour or gluten-free flour
- 500 ml vegetable stock or broth
- 200 g sour cream or vegan sour cream
- 1 tablespoon Dijon mustard
- 1 teaspoon paprika
- Salt and black pepper to taste
- Fresh parsley (chopped for garnish)
- 300 g pasta (wide egg noodles, or rice – gluten-free if necessary)
Instructions
- Preparation: Gather and prepare all the ingredients by finely chopping the onion, mincing the garlic, and slicing the mushrooms. Prepare your cooking area for easy access to all ingredients.
- Cook Pasta or Rice: Cook the pasta or rice according to the package instructions. Once cooked, drain and set aside, keeping it warm for serving.
- Sauté Onion: Heat a large pan over medium heat. Add a splash of olive oil or a knob of butter, then sauté the finely chopped onion until soft and translucent, about 5 minutes.
- Cook Mushrooms: Add the sliced mushrooms to the pan and increase the heat to medium-high. Sauté the mushrooms until they release their liquid, begin to brown, and most of the liquid evaporates, approximately 10 minutes.
- Add Garlic and Herbs: Stir in the minced garlic, fresh thyme leaves, and paprika. Cook for an additional minute until the garlic is fragrant.
- Add Flour: Sprinkle the flour over the mushroom mixture and stir well to coat the mushrooms evenly. Cook for 1 minute to remove the raw flour taste.
- Incorporate Stock: Gradually whisk in the vegetable stock, stirring constantly to avoid lumps. Bring the mixture to a gentle simmer.
- Add Sour Cream and Mustard: Reduce heat to medium, then stir in the sour cream and Dijon mustard until fully combined. Season with salt and black pepper to taste.
- Thicken Sauce: Allow the sauce to cook for 2-3 minutes until it thickens to your preferred consistency.
- Serve: Divide the cooked pasta or rice among four plates. Spoon the creamy mushroom stroganoff over the noodles or rice.
- Garnish and Enjoy: Sprinkle freshly chopped parsley on top and serve hot for a comforting and delicious meal.
Notes
- You can substitute the mixed mushrooms with your favorite variety or whatever is in season.
- Use gluten-free flour and rice instead of pasta to make this dish gluten-free.
- For a vegan version, use vegan sour cream and olive oil instead of butter.
- Adjust the paprika and seasoning to your taste preferences for a milder or spicier flavor.
- Leftovers can be stored in the refrigerator for up to 3 days and warmed gently before serving.
